Description
This beautifully presented three-bedroom detached family home offers modern living throughout and is ready to move straight into. Early viewing is highly recommended to fully appreciate all that this property has to offer.
The accommodation briefly comprises a welcoming entrance hallway, a spacious lounge, a convenient downstairs WC, and a stylish open-plan kitchen/dining room, perfect for both everyday living and entertaining. To the first floor, there are three well-proportioned bedrooms, including an en suite shower room, along with a family bathroom featuring a three-piece suite.
Externally, to the front of the property there is a driveway providing off-road parking for multiple vehicles. Gated side access leads through to the rear garden. To the rear, the garden is mainly laid to lawn, complemented by borders of established flowers and shrubs. There is also a patio area, ideal for outdoor seating, and space for a garden shed. The garden is fully enclosed by panelled fencing, offering a good degree of privacy.
Situated in the highly sought-after area of Oakenholt, this home forms part of the modern Croes Atti development on the outskirts of the historic town of Flint. The area benefits from a wide range of local amenities, including a retail park, schools, supermarkets, independent shops, and beauty salons. Excellent transport links provide easy access to the A55 and M56, with Chester just a short 15-minute drive away.
